Precision Sheet Metal Parts – Design and Manufacturing
Crafting high-quality sheet alloy components requires a comprehensive approach encompassing both design and sophisticated manufacturing processes . The early design phase involves careful consideration of aspects like material choice , gauge depth , and intended tolerances. Software for CAD representation play a crucial function in depicting the part and detecting potential problems before production even starts . Manufacturing typically involves a sequence of operations such as cutting , folding , drilling, and surface treatment. Obtaining dimensional accuracy and texture quality often necessitates the use of specialized equipment and experienced operators. Ultimately, the successful creation of precision sheet alloy parts copyrights on a unified blend of engineering expertise and modern production capabilities.

Custom Sheet Metal Cabinets: A Guide to Materials & Processes
Designing the bespoke sheet metal housing requires thorough evaluation of many substances and manufacturing processes . Frequently used selections for the metal itself include stainless steel, each offering different qualities regarding strength , weight , and rust resistance . The build method might include blanking, shaping, welding , and coating like anodizing. Opting for the suitable combination of the elements is vital for obtaining a intended performance and aesthetics of a completed metal housing.

Choosing the Correct Machinery for Sheetmetal Production
Selecting best machinery for sheet metal fabrication is a critical choice impacting output and general task standard. Consider your particular Sheet Metal Enclosure demands carefully. Do do you require a bending machine for accurate bends, a laser cutter for intricate shapes, or a punch press for high-volume production? Furthermore, evaluate the metal depth you’ll be processing, your financial resources, and the ability of your workforce. Acquiring the proper equipment can significantly minimize costs and enhance your competitive advantage.
